continue on toaster config

This commit is contained in:
Grigory Shipunov 2023-01-10 00:12:33 +01:00
parent 1a5575bab8
commit d9ed25f0d7
Signed by: 0xa
GPG key ID: 91FA5E5BF9AA901C
6 changed files with 31 additions and 2 deletions

View file

@ -54,11 +54,16 @@
specialArgs = { inherit inputs; };
modules = [
sops-nix.nixosModules.sops
./hosts/toaster
./modules/basic-tools.nix
./modules/binary-caches.nix
./modules/devtools.nix
./modules/gnupg.nix
./modules/mail
./modules/radio.nix
./modules/science.nix
./modules/sway.nix
./modules/tlp.nix
];
@ -69,7 +74,9 @@
specialArgs = { inherit inputs; };
modules = [
sops-nix.nixosModules.sops
./hosts/microwave
./modules/basic-tools.nix
./modules/binary-caches.nix
./modules/chromium.nix

View file

@ -37,7 +37,7 @@
uid = 1000;
};
programs.steam.enable = true;
# This value determines the NixOS release from which the default
# settings for stateful data, like file locations and database versions

View file

@ -17,8 +17,17 @@
nixpkgs-fmt
# julia
julia-bin
# hardware
kicad
];
# Wireshark
programs.wireshark = {
enable = true;
package = pkgs.wireshark;
};
users.users.grue.extraGroups = [ "wireshark" ];
## Julia
environment.variables = {
JULIA_NUM_THREADS = "8";

View file

@ -20,4 +20,17 @@
rtl-sdr.enable = true;
hackrf.enable = true;
};
services.udev.extraRules = ''
# MCH2022 Badge
SUBSYSTEM=="usb", ATTR{idVendor}=="16d0", ATTR{idProduct}=="0f9a", MODE="0666"
#Flipper Zero serial port
SUBSYSTEMS=="usb", ATTRS{idVendor}=="0483", ATTRS{idProduct}=="5740", ATTRS{manufacturer}=="Flipper Devices Inc.", TAG+="uaccess"
#Flipper Zero DFU
SUBSYSTEMS=="usb", ATTRS{idVendor}=="0483", ATTRS{idProduct}=="df11", ATTRS{manufacturer}=="STMicroelectronics", TAG+="uaccess"
#Flipper ESP32s2 BlackMagic
SUBSYSTEMS=="usb", ATTRS{idVendor}=="303a", ATTRS{idProduct}=="40??", ATTRS{manufacturer}=="Flipper Devices Inc.", TAG+="uaccess"
'';
}

View file

@ -11,7 +11,6 @@
];
})
gnuplot
graphicsmagick
zotero
python3Full
];

View file

@ -111,6 +111,7 @@
extraPackages = with pkgs; [
pamixer
swaylock
graphicsmagick
swayidle
wl-clipboard
mako